Roasted Beets With Red Plum Goat Cheese

Servings: 4 people
Calories: 220kcal
- 2 Yellow or any color beets peeled and sliced to 1/2 to 3/4 inch
- 2 tablespoons of olive oil
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 6 ounces of goat cheese
- 2 small and very ripe red plums
- 1 tablespoon of pure maple syrup
Toss beets, olive oil, and salt and pepper.
Roast beets on a parchment lined baking sheet in 400 degree oven for 15-20 minutes or to desired tenderness. Set aside to cool
While roasting beets, scoop out flesh of plums and place in a food processor with the pure maple syrup, and goat cheese. combine until smooth
Once the beets are cool, layer with the goat cheese mixture.
